Memory Loss and Difficulties
Memory loss and difficulties are common cognitive impairments resulting from brain injuries, particularly traumatic brain injuries. These challenges can affect both short-term and long-term memory, making it difficult for individuals to retain new information or recall past experiences. Such impairments often interfere with daily routines and social interactions.
Individuals may experience forgetfulness about recent conversations, appointments, or activities, which can hinder personal and professional relationships. In some cases, patients also struggle with memory consolidation, impacting their ability to learn new skills or information. These difficulties are typically linked to damage within specific brain regions responsible for memory processing, such as the hippocampus.
Memory loss from brain injuries can be temporary or persistent, depending on the injury’s severity and location. In cognitive impairments from brain injuries, memory difficulties may fluctuate over time or improve with proper treatment. Early diagnosis and targeted interventions, including cognitive therapy, are essential to manage these impairments effectively.

Language and Communication Problems
Language and communication problems resulting from brain injuries can significantly impact an individual’s ability to express themselves and comprehend others. These difficulties often arise due to damage in regions of the brain responsible for language processing, such as Broca’s and Wernicke’s areas. As a result, patients may experience aphasia, which impairs speech production or understanding.
Individuals with cognitive impairments from traumatic brain injuries may struggle with changing sentence structures, finding appropriate words, or understanding complex instructions. This can lead to frustration, social withdrawal, and challenges in daily interactions. Such communication deficits are often persistent but vary based on injury severity and location.
In some cases, these problems include difficulties with reading, writing, or following conversations. The impairment can hinder personal relationships and employment opportunities, emphasizing the importance of proper diagnosis and tailored rehabilitation. How Traumatic Brain Injuries Cause Cognitive Deficits
Traumatic brain injuries (TBIs) cause cognitive deficits by disrupting normal brain functions through physical damage. The primary mechanism involves the brain colliding with the skull or other structures during impact, leading to tissue injury.
This trauma can result in both focal injuries, such as localized contusions, and diffuse injuries, like widespread axonal damage. Damage to critical regions such as the prefrontal cortex or hippocampus impairs essential cognitive processes.
Common mechanisms include shearing of nerve fibers, swelling, and bleeding. These can increase intracranial pressure and cause further neuronal damage, affecting memory, attention, and executive functions.
Key processes include:
- Axonal shearing, disrupting nerve communication.
- Hemorrhage, causing tissue destruction.
- Brain swelling, increasing pressure and impairing blood flow.

Diagnosing Cognitive Impairments from Brain Injuries
Diagnosing cognitive impairments from brain injuries involves a comprehensive evaluation process conducted by healthcare professionals. It begins with a detailed medical history, including the injury’s cause, severity, and prior cognitive function. This information helps identify potential areas affected by the injury.
Next, clinicians perform a series of neuropsychological assessments. These tests evaluate various cognitive domains such as memory, attention, language, and executive functions. Standardized tools like the Montreal Cognitive Assessment (MoCA) or the Mini-Mental State Examination (MMSE) are commonly used to measure impairments objectively.
Imaging techniques, such as computed tomography (CT) scans or magnetic resonance imaging (MRI), often assist in detecting structural brain damage. These imaging methods provide visual evidence of injury severity and location, which can correlate with specific cognitive deficits.
Diagnosis of cognitive impairments from brain injuries requires integrating clinical assessments with imaging results. It is essential to distinguish between temporary impairments and persistent deficits to inform treatment planning and legal considerations effectively.
